Freigeben über


IDynamicTestSuite-Schnittstelle

Stellt eine durch eine WIQL (Work Item Query Language)-Abfrage dynamisch aufgefüllte Testsammlung dar.

Namespace:  Microsoft.TeamFoundation.TestManagement.Client
Assembly:  Microsoft.TeamFoundation.TestManagement.Client (in Microsoft.TeamFoundation.TestManagement.Client.dll)

Syntax

'Declaration
Public Interface IDynamicTestSuite _
    Inherits IDynamicTestSuiteBase, ITestSuiteBase, ITestObject(Of Integer),  _
    IIdentifiable(Of Integer), IPropertyOwner, IDataErrorInfo, INotifyPropertyChanged
public interface IDynamicTestSuite : IDynamicTestSuiteBase, 
    ITestSuiteBase, ITestObject<int>, IIdentifiable<int>, IPropertyOwner, IDataErrorInfo, 
    INotifyPropertyChanged
public interface class IDynamicTestSuite : IDynamicTestSuiteBase, 
    ITestSuiteBase, ITestObject<int>, IIdentifiable<int>, IPropertyOwner, IDataErrorInfo, 
    INotifyPropertyChanged
type IDynamicTestSuite =  
    interface 
        interface IDynamicTestSuiteBase 
        interface ITestSuiteBase 
        interface ITestObject<int>
        interface IIdentifiable<int>
        interface IPropertyOwner 
        interface IDataErrorInfo 
        interface INotifyPropertyChanged 
    end
public interface IDynamicTestSuite extends IDynamicTestSuiteBase, ITestSuiteBase, ITestObject<int>, IIdentifiable<int>, IPropertyOwner, IDataErrorInfo, INotifyPropertyChanged

Der IDynamicTestSuite-Typ macht die folgenden Member verfügbar.

Eigenschaften

  Name Beschreibung
Öffentliche Eigenschaft AllTestCases (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ft DefaultConfigurations (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ft Description (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ft Error Ruft eine Fehlermeldung ab, die den Fehler in diesem Objekt angibt. (Von IDataErrorInfo geerbt.)
Öffentliche Eigenschaft Id Ruft den Bezeichner ab. (Von IIdentifiable<TKey> geerbt.)
Öffentliche Eigenschaft InvalidProperties Ruft eine Liste von Eigenschaftennamen ab, die ungültig sind. (Von IPropertyOwner geerbt.)
Öffentliche Eigenschaft IsDirty Ruft einen Wert ab, der angibt, ob beliebige Eigenschaften seit der letzten Aktualisierung geändert, abgerufen oder gespeichert wurde. (Von IPropertyOwner geerbt.)
Öffentliche Eigenschaft IsRoot (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ft Item Ruft die Fehlermeldung für die Eigenschaft mit dem angegebenen Namen ab. (Von IDataErrorInfo geerbt.)
Öffentliche Eigenschaft LastError Ruft die letzte Fehlermeldung ab, die während des letzten Versuchs aufgetreten ist, die Einträge dieser Sammlung dynamisch neu aufzufüllen. (Von IDynamicTestSuiteBase geerbt.)
Öffentliche Eigenschaft LastPopulated Ruft das Datum und die Uhrzeit für den letzten Versuch ab, die Einträge dieser Sammlung dynamisch neu aufzufüllen. (Von IDynamicTestSuiteBase geerbt.)
Öffentliche Eigenschaft LastUpdated (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ft LastUpdatedBy (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ft LastUpdatedByName (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ft Parent (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ft Plan (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ft Project Ruft das Testprojekt ab. (Von ITestObject<T> geerbt.)
Öffentliche Eigenschaft Query Ruft die Text in der Abfragesprache für Arbeitsaufgaben (Work Item Query Language, WIQL) für diese dynamische Testsammlung ab.
Öffentliche Eigenschaft Revision Ruft die aktuelle Revisionsnummer für dieses Objekt ab. (Von ITestObject<T> geerbt.)
Öffentliche Eigenschaft State (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ft TestCaseCount Anzahl des Testfalls in der Sammlung (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ft TestCases (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ft TestSuiteEntry (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ft TestSuiteType (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ft Title (Von ITestSuiteBase geerbt.)
Öffentliche Eigenschaft UserData Ruft ein beliebiges Objekt oder einen Wert ab, der nicht beibehalten wird, mit dem Testverwaltungsobjekte jedoch dynamisch erweitert werden können, oder legt dieses Objekt oder den Wert fest. (Von ITestObject<T> geerbt.)

Zum Seitenanfang

Methoden

  Name Beschreibung
Öffentliche Methode AssignTestPoints (Von ITestSuiteBase geerbt.)
Öffentliche Methode ClearDefaultConfigurations (Von ITestSuiteBase geerbt.)
Öffentliche Methode CreateTestPointAssignment(Int32, IdAndName, TeamFoundationIdentity) (Von ITestSuiteBase geerbt.)
Öffentliche Methode CreateTestPointAssignment(Int32, IdAndName, Guid) (Von ITestSuiteBase geerbt.)
Öffentliche Methode Refresh() (Von ITestSuiteBase geerbt.)
Öffentliche Methode Refresh(Boolean) (Von ITestSuiteBase geerbt.)
Öffentliche Methode Repopulate Fügt Sammlungseinträge hinzu, die jetzt den Abfragebedingungen auf dem Server entsprechen, und entfernt Sammlungseinträge, die Abfragebedingungen auf dem Server nicht mehr entsprechen. (Von IDynamicTestSuiteBase geerbt.)
Öffentliche Methode SetDefaultConfigurations (Von ITestSuiteBase geerbt.)
Öffentliche Methode SetEntryConfigurations (Von ITestSuiteBase geerbt.)

Zum Seitenanfang

Ereignisse

  Name Beschreibung
Öffentliches Ereignis PropertyChanged Tritt ein, wenn sich ein Eigenschaftswert ändert. (Von INotifyPropertyChanged geerbt.)

Zum Seitenanfang

Siehe auch

Referenz

Microsoft.TeamFoundation.TestManagement.Client-Namespace

IDynamicTestSuite

IDynamicTestSuiteBase

ITestObject<T>

IIdentifiable<TKey>

IPropertyOwner

IDataErrorInfo

INotifyPropertyChanged